
This week at Elizabeth Ide, we took a break between orientation and other pressing topics. We stopped to read. This is actually as important or even more important than nearly anything we can do. Reading to children stimulates their desire to read. Reading in front of them is also important. If they see that you value reading, then they begin to value it too. So, parents, read to your children, read in front of them, and, yes, listen to them read. This will certainly enrich their lives and perhaps even yours.
